## Tidemark Widget — Restart Procedure

If the tide-table widget on Harborglass shows stale predictions, first check the Moonfetch sync job; it pulls harmonic constants nightly. Restart with `moonfetch --resync`. If the widget still lags, flush the prediction cache and redeploy the widget pod. Verify against the Selkenport reference station — readings should match within two minutes. The resync call authenticates against our internal Ebbline service, and you'll need credentials on your first run. The key is below.

app token of kahop-kaguf = kto2_rs

Phase two of the Coldvault migration moves buckets untouched for 180 days into the archive tier managed by the Stillwater lifecycle service. Deletion is never automatic; archived objects require a manual restore request with a documented approval. We verified restore latency against the Harlowe staging cluster before finalizing the schedule. The lifecycle thresholds and batch limits are defined by the following constants.

tuning table, kawep-tawif:
CAPS = {
    "olidor": 80,
    "belion": 7,
    "quenys": 225,
    "druox": 839,
    "fraath": 482,
}

## Service accounts — Lockerline access flow

The Lockerline laundry-locker service uses a dedicated service account, not user tokens, to open compartments via the Hinchcliff hardware bridge. The account has unlock and status scopes only; provisioning scopes stay with the ops account. Releases must ship with the current credential baked into the sealed config bundle, never the repo. Rotation happens at each minor release. The credential currently in effect for the bridge is the following.

API key for taduf-yahif: qvz11-nMDtAWg6H2u